Uses of Interface
net.sf.adatagenerator.api.BeanModifier

Packages that use BeanModifier
net.sf.adatagenerator.api The API package is composed of Java interfaces, abstract classes and Exception classes that the define A Data Generator (ADG) framework. 
net.sf.adatagenerator.modifiers The MODIFIERS package is a reusable, application-independent set of classes for implementing objects that modify value, bean and pair instances. 
 

Uses of BeanModifier in net.sf.adatagenerator.api
 

Methods in net.sf.adatagenerator.api with parameters of type BeanModifier
 ModifiableBean<R> ModifiableBean.acceptModification(BeanModifier<R> modifier)
          Accepts modification by the specified bean modifier.
 

Uses of BeanModifier in net.sf.adatagenerator.modifiers
 

Classes in net.sf.adatagenerator.modifiers that implement BeanModifier
 class BeanFieldModifier<F,R,S extends R>
          A BeanModifier that changes just one field in a bean.
 class CompositeBeanFieldModifier<F,R>
          Deprecated. Moved to the com.choicemaker.correlation package
 class RandomBeanFieldModifier<F,R>
           
 class StringFieldModifier<R,S extends R>
           
 

Methods in net.sf.adatagenerator.modifiers that return BeanModifier
protected  BeanModifier<T> DefaultPairModifier.getBeanModifier()
           
 

Methods in net.sf.adatagenerator.modifiers that return types with arguments of type BeanModifier
protected  Iterable<BeanModifier<T>> CompositePairModifier.getBeanModifiers()
           
protected  Iterable<BeanModifier<T>> RandomPairModifier.getBeanModifiers()
           
 

Methods in net.sf.adatagenerator.modifiers with parameters of type BeanModifier
static
<T,P extends ModifiablePair<T>>
P
DefaultPairModifier.modifyPair(BeanModifier<T> beanModifier, P target, boolean left)
          Deterministically modifies either the left or right member of the target pair.
 

Constructors in net.sf.adatagenerator.modifiers with parameters of type BeanModifier
DefaultPairModifier(BeanModifier<T> beanModifier)
           
DefaultPairModifier(String name, String context, BeanModifier<T> beanModifier)
           
 

Constructor parameters in net.sf.adatagenerator.modifiers with type arguments of type BeanModifier
CompositePairModifier(Iterable<BeanModifier<T>> beanModifiers)
           
CompositePairModifier(String name, String context, Iterable<BeanModifier<T>> beanModifiers)
           
RandomPairModifier(FrequencyBasedList<BeanModifier<T>> beanModifiers)
           
RandomPairModifier(FrequencyBasedList<BeanModifier<T>> beanModifiers, int minChangesPerBean, int maxChangesPerBean)
           
RandomPairModifier(String name, String context, FrequencyBasedList<BeanModifier<T>> beanModifiers, int minChangesPerBean, int maxChangesPerBean)
           
 



Copyright © 2011-2012. All Rights Reserved.